Searched refs:PetscSFDuplicate (Results 1 – 5 of 5) sorted by relevance
| /petsc/src/vec/is/sf/interface/ |
| H A D | sf.c | 712 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_CONFONLY, isf)); in PetscSFCreateInverseSF() 734 PetscErrorCode PetscSFDuplicate(PetscSF sf, PetscSFDuplicateOption opt, PetscSF *newsf) in PetscSFDuplicate() function 1163 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_CONFONLY, &bgcount)); in PetscSFGetGroups() 1222 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_CONFONLY, &sf->rankssf)); in PetscSFGetRanksSF() 1255 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_RANKS, &sf->multi)); in PetscSFGetMultiSF() 1282 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_RANKS, &sf->multi)); in PetscSFGetMultiSF() 1457 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_CONFONLY, newsf)); in PetscSFCreateEmbeddedLeafSF()
|
| /petsc/include/ |
| H A D | petscsf.h | 128 PETSC_EXTERN PetscErrorCode PetscSFDuplicate(PetscSF, PetscSFDuplicateOption, PetscSF *);
|
| /petsc/src/vec/is/sf/tests/ |
| H A D | ex1.c | 202 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_GRAPH, &sfDup)); in main()
|
| /petsc/src/vec/vec/utils/ |
| H A D | vscat.c | 505 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_GRAPH, newsf)); in VecScatterCopy()
|
| /petsc/src/vec/is/sf/impls/window/ |
| H A D | sfwindow.c | 368 PetscCall(PetscSFDuplicate(sf, PETSCSF_DUPLICATE_RANKS, dynsf)); in PetscSFWindowCreateDynamicSF()
|